You won't ever find a more thorough constucted and well made kite than one of Heikos kites ...
They are expensive, but well worth it.
I dabble also in designing kites (LevelOne Eternity) but I would never, ever consider myself just near the league Heiko is in.

That said, for that price you better first find a way to test-fly one of the X's.
It may be the best kite in the world, but if it doesn't work for you and your style  ... then it isn't the best kite for you ...
